But in the case you’re the main LGBTQIA+ group, locating goes online can truly feel just like searching for prefer in a dreadful spot — an area with cishet men in your supply for whatever reason (even although you’ve noted that you’re a lesbian), for which you’re experiencing constant harassment, or that you need to worry your page is flagged, determined by about what you do. Thankfully, software like Lex tend to be gradually modifying that.
The text-based matchmaking app, which created in December of 2019, had not been constantly Lex. They started on Instagram as @personals, just where they survived from March of 2017 until July of 2019. “initially, it has been most free-form. We announce once I encountered the moments, and as they gained momentum and standing, I begun to get it most really,” states founder Kell Rakowski. Then, it type of snowballed. “We launched using a regular available require submissions. That Has Been two days every month, and in that period we will amass numerous articles.” At that time, she going convinced that probably Instagram was actuallyn’t a sustainable system, and move for an app was born.
Ads
While it’s charged as a dating app inside the fruit shop (the full title is “Lex: Lesbian quiver app profile and Queer Dating”) it actually assists variety functions. “It’s truly not merely dating. You can get beautiful love-making, you may get long-range interaction, but you can additionally select groups of people to hold outside with, make great close friends,” claims Rakowski. “There can be partnerships being established from people that have begin organizations along, manufactured murals, begin groups, besides governmental motions groups, and protest sign-making. It simply really runs the gamut. You can be found in as a dating app, however it really is beginning to staying a full cultural program.”

Looking at how quick the application seems on the look — it is completely text-based, encouraged by paper personals — which could seem as though a big success. But once you eliminate most of the optical and auditory accompaniments that more a relationship and societal applications provide and tend to be put in just communication, character shines through. Thus, real, durable joints are designed.
“You research a person, who they are, whatever’re looking for, sorts of enjoy a feeling of their personality, and later check them out creatively,” Rakowski explains. Since there is a possibility to relate out to Instagram reports, few people chooses to take action, and unlike more going out with software, Instagram photographs aren’t crammed into Lex pages.

“I presume speech is basically input queer towns. We all utilize keywords to describe ourself in ways that hetero-straight individuals don’t. We’re most familiar with describing yourself with keywords,” talks about Rakowski. She keeps, “and then In addition imagine it is simply exciting, like possibly a relief not to must only demonstrate by yourself creatively and be evaluated on par value.” We both agree that we’ve got example (both from the software and elsewhere) when we’ve came across people who we might not have recently been attracted to if we’d only noticed a photo but all of our talks have actually considerably improved the chance of desire. Frequently, you find some body in different ways when you get acquainted with all of them, and Lex offers the ability to do this without the stress of curating a aesthetic very first.
